The Creative Photographer

by Catherine Anderson


Review by Amy Mimu Rubin

I love working on my computer with my digital photographs, and I love taking pictures.  Also, I love using my photography in my art.  That is why I was delighted to find Catherine Anderson’s The Creative Photographer, published by Sterling Publishers under their Pixiq imprint.

 

If you are a very experienced photographer who has been using photographs in your art forever, you will find this is more for beginners as well as for those who have begun but want to go further as photographers using photography in their art.

 

In the nine chapters of the book, Anderson touches on the following topics; The Practice of Photography, Inspired Vision, Photography As Self-Expression, The Emotion of Color, Photographic Insight, A Whole New Perspective, In Search of The Mystery, All Things Old and Beautiful, Photography as Meditation.  If these topics appeal to you, this book will inspire you. 

 

Filled with beautiful images on every page, you will certainly find inspiration in the way Anderson talks about photography, focusing on ways to facilitate better photographs and offering suggestions for deepening your photographic skills and the ways in which you use your photographs.

 

Anderson uses Photoshop Elements as her editing program and discusses playing with photos in this program.

 

I use Photoshop and Broderbund Print Shop and found that there is a lot to be gained from Anderson’s expertise and soulful treatment of the subject. For example, in Chapter 6, exploration project 2 is Prayer Banners, and exploration project 3 hones in on the potentials of abstraction in photography and using abstract photographs as journal covers.

 

I will definitely put many of her ideas to use to my advantage, and I look forward to trying many of the projects.  This book is like taking a workshop that you willwant to share with your friends.

Inspired to Quilt

Author: Melanie Testa

Publisher: Interweave Press

Copyright Date: 2009

Price: $24.95 US


Inspired to Quilt is a new book for mixed media, fiber arts and surface design fans in which the author encourages experimentation and exploration. The goal is to create imagery suitable for becoming the focal point of a piece through stamping, fabric manipulation, use of resists, dyeing, stitching including machine embroidery, and beading. Finishing techniques are also presented.


While not a book for the rank beginner, some experience with dyeing and and color theory is helpful, patterns for a small zippered purse, ATCs and postcards are included so that you can create small works before taking the plunge into larger scale offerings. Focusing on creating your own textiles, one technique in the book is soy wax printing, and it is a must try. The instructions are very well-detailed through full color photos and accompanying text.


I recommend this book.


Melanie Testa is a trained textile artist who exhibits her works in galleries and quilt shows across the US. She is an accomplished and very sought-after teacher and has written for Quilting Arts Magazine.

500 Art Quilts: An Inspiring Collection of Contemporary Work .

A Must Have Book For Any Fiber Enthusiast

Review by Marie Z. Johansen Book Blog: Books by the Willow Tree

* * * * * 500 Art Quilts is another delicious book published by one of my all time favorite art/craft publishing houses, Lark Books. This 8 inch square (20.32 cm) 432 page book is filled with art - textile/quilt art - in all of it's myriad forms and fantastical colors. 346 quilt artists are represented in this book .The quilts were juried by the quilt world's own Karey Bresenhan, founder and President of Quilts,Inc. To note just a few of the artists that are included: Pamela Allen - Alice Beasley - Jane Burch Cochran - Judith Content - Chiaki Dosho - Noriko Endo - Caryl Bryer Fallert - Jamie Fingal - Linda Gass - Jenny Hearn - Judy Coates Perez - Yvonne Porcella - Susan Shie - Jen Swearington - Sarah Smith - Diana Bracey & Stacy Hurt. The best of the best are included in this book that spans works from 1989 to 2008. The book includes a wide variety of topics; portraits, landscapes, dream works, pictorial, abstracts, traditional with a twist and an even wider variety of techniques.

This book is simply a must have book for any textile art enthusiast. It's a book that you will return to again and again for inspiration and enjoyment. There are quilts that with energize you , quilts that will calm you, quilts that will make you think and quilts that will make you say "WoW"! Get this book - you won't be disappointed!
